Abstract

PURPOSE:To detect the loading state of a motor from voltage waveform induced at exciting coil in high performance by connecting a pair of detecting circuits and impedance element directly to both ends of the coil without via any gate element. CONSTITUTION:Detecting resistors 40, 41 and gates 42, 43 are connected to both ends of an exciting coil 3 connected to the output terminals 18, 19 of P and N MOSFET gates 10 to 13 forming a driving inverter. A waveform detecting circuit composed of the detecting resistors 40, 41 and voltage comparators 44, 45 detects whether the voltage waveform generated at the coil reaches higher than predetermin ed voltage value or not. Thus, the induced voltage waveform can be used to efficiently judge the rotation or stop of the rotor. The braking of the rotor can be switched by the resistors 40, 41 to eliminate the substrate effect occurred by floating the substrate from the power supply and ground at potential.
